Demonstrating technical excellence and industry readiness, 58 students from the Cebu Technological University (CTU) San Fernando Extension Campus successfully passed the National Certificate Level 2 (NC II) assessment in Electrical Installation and Maintenance.
The assessment, conducted from February 16 to 21, 2026, was under the guidance of Mr. Kenjay Bughao, Instructor at CTU-SF.
The week-long evaluation involved a diverse group of participants from various year levels of the Bachelor of Industrial Technology (BIT) majoring in Electrical Technology. Among the successful passers were one first-year student, 22 second-year students, and a significant cohort of 35 third-year students.
This certification, issued by the Technical Education and Skills Development Authority (TESDA), is a vital credential for students. It validates their competency in installing and maintaining electrical wiring, lighting, and related equipment in residential and commercial buildingsโa key requirement for local and international employment.
The high passing rate reflects the faculty's mentorship and CTU-SFโs commitment to providing quality technical-vocational education.
By ensuring that its graduates are equipped with the "gold standard" of industry skills, the campus continues to produce highly competitive technical professionals.
